  • Justice Minister Appoints Deputy Chair of the Probation Board

    Date published: 9 July 2021

    Justice Minister Naomi Long has announced the appointment of Neil Bodger as the new Deputy Chair of the Probation Board for Northern Ireland.
    The Minister said: “I wish to thank Neil for taking on this role in support of the Chair and his colleagues in the Probation Board.”

    Mr Bodger will serve as Deputy Chair until the term of the current Board ends on 28th February 2022.

    Notes to editors:

    1. The Probation Board for Northern Ireland is a non-departmental public body sponsored by the Department of Justice (DOJ). Its statutory responsibilities are set out in the Probation Board (NI) Order 1982.

    2. The Board currently comprises a Chairperson and ten members. 

    3. The Deputy Chair is appointed from within the Board members.

    4. The procedure for the appointment is compliant with the Commissioner for Public Appointments Northern Ireland Code of Practice.

    5. The role of Deputy Chair does not attract any additional remuneration.
